Get ready for an unforgettable adventure! Join us this summer for a week of fun and discovery at Audubon Acres, Chattanooga’s oldest wildlife sanctuary. Whether you’re a lifelong nature lover or a first-time explorer, this camp offers something for everyone!

​What to Expect:
🌳 Outdoor Skills: Learn essential wilderness skills to help you feel at home in nature.
🐾 Animal Encounters: We are excited to have our special guest Creature Feature each week on Fridays, they will bring a variety of animal friends for us to see. Our Friends at Booker T Washington State Park and Opie Acres maybe our guests as well.   
🎮 Games & Activities: Enjoy nature-themed games and team challenges.
💦 Creek Time: Spend your afternoons splashing, exploring, and cooling off in South Chickamauga Creek.

This camp is all about connecting with the natural world in a hands-on, exciting way. Leave the screens behind and experience the joys of the great outdoors!

What to Pack/Wear
  • Day pack to carry belongings
  • Lunch
  • One or two snacks
  • 1-2 refillable Water bottle(s) (water is available for refills)
  • Complete change of clothes
  • Sturdy walking shoes (ex. sneakers or closed-toed sandals)
  • Insect repellent and sunscreen
  • Baseball cap or sun hat
  • Raincoat (if raining)
  • Rain boots/shoes, if desired
  • Empty plastic bag for bringing home wet clothes
  • Bathing suit (clothes that can get wet) and towel
  • Water shoes, (ex. aqua socks, water sandals, or old sneakers)
  • PFD (Life Jacket) - Needed for creek play every afternoon
​
What NOT to Pack/Wear
  • Video games, iPods, cell phones or any other electronic toys or devices ( These will be collected from your camper and kept in the office until pickup time)
  • Personal items or toys
  • Flip flops or Crocs
  • Nice clothing or shoes that should not get wet or soiled
